tastytea
|
b5f9037792
|
CI: Work around pugixml-CMake failure in Ubuntu bionic.
continuous-integration/drone/push Build is passing
Details
🤷
|
2020-10-30 18:33:20 +01:00 |
tastytea
|
8099a0f3b8
|
CI: Set CMake path for pugixml in Ubuntu bionic.
continuous-integration/drone/push Build is failing
Details
|
2020-10-30 17:49:45 +01:00 |
tastytea
|
629681b3c9
|
CI: Add CMAKE_MODULE_PATH for pugixml in bionic.
continuous-integration/drone/push Build is failing
Details
The Ubuntu bionic package installs it in the wrong path.
|
2020-10-30 17:35:49 +01:00 |
tastytea
|
851eb47987
|
Use pugixml for RSS generation.
continuous-integration/drone/push Build is failing
Details
Makes the whole thing easier to follow and change.
|
2020-10-30 17:11:55 +01:00 |
tastytea
|
59d8f33cad
|
Add fmt to dependencies.
|
2020-10-28 10:01:33 +01:00 |
tastytea
|
f59f9ebd5f
|
Fix CI.
continuous-integration/drone/push Build is passing
Details
|
2020-10-15 06:04:43 +02:00 |
tastytea
|
9707694be6
|
Add support for RSS tags. Also add cgi::tolower().
|
2020-10-15 04:45:43 +02:00 |
tastytea
|
2880f7f461
|
CI: Fix build errors on Ubuntu 18.04.
continuous-integration/drone/push Build is passing
Details
libgit2-dev depends on libcurl4-gnutls-dev, CMake < 3.12 has no IMPORTED
target for libcurl.
|
2020-07-08 07:41:52 +02:00 |
tastytea
|
bede02659d
|
Update FindFilesystem, re-enable support for CMake 3.10.
continuous-integration/drone/push Build is failing
Details
Also re-enable tests on Ubuntu bionic with GCC 7 and clang 6.
|
2020-07-08 06:13:09 +02:00 |
tastytea
|
24d9e419fa
|
Add pull requests via Gitea API.
|
2020-07-02 00:19:18 +02:00 |
tastytea
|
c219aa80a5
|
git clone + brittle ID calculation.
continuous-integration/drone/push Build is failing
Details
|
2020-07-01 03:51:00 +02:00 |
tastytea
|
9231159fdf
|
Deactivate GCC-7 / clang-6 test.
continuous-integration/drone/push Build is passing
Details
There seems to be a bug in the CMake module for std::filesystem,
<https://github.com/vector-of-bool/CMakeCM/issues/7>.
|
2020-07-01 02:32:29 +02:00 |
tastytea
|
3bfa8c144e
|
CI: Add tests with GCC 9 & 10, clang 10.
continuous-integration/drone/push Build is passing
Details
|
2020-06-29 09:02:03 +02:00 |
tastytea
|
ba4b12d74c
|
CI: Set nlohmann_json_DIR for Ubuntu too.
continuous-integration/drone/push Build is passing
Details
|
2020-06-29 06:44:10 +02:00 |
tastytea
|
5b9974e6c7
|
CI: Specify dir containing nlohmann_jsonConfig.cmake explicitly.
|
2020-06-29 06:35:51 +02:00 |
tastytea
|
6a8ca29082
|
Use newer nlohmann-json package in CI.
continuous-integration/drone/push Build is failing
Details
|
2020-06-29 06:23:04 +02:00 |
tastytea
|
8158c85de7
|
Add JSON converter.
|
2020-06-29 06:10:15 +02:00 |
tastytea
|
57337ec59e
|
Add pkg-config to CI recipe.
continuous-integration/drone/push Build is passing
Details
|
2020-06-29 05:27:32 +02:00 |
tastytea
|
1b3bd0c425
|
Parse form data and output it.
continuous-integration/drone/push Build is failing
Details
|
2020-06-29 05:21:23 +02:00 |
tastytea
|
ed2fd29d21
|
Add skeleton.
continuous-integration/drone/push Build is passing
Details
|
2020-06-29 03:07:46 +02:00 |